China’s factory activity expands more as Iran war risks mount

    Beijing: China’s factory activity expanded for a second straight month in April, as manufacturers cranked up production to ship ​goods early to buyers worried the Iran war will further inflate costs, sending new export orders to their strongest level in two years.
